A FORMER Warrington Collegiate student from Penketh has beaten 200 other applicants to land her dream job as an air stewardess.
Nicola Timmins, aged 20, won her position with Monarch Airlines and is now enjoying long-haul flights to some of the world's most exotic locations.
She's also turning into a celebrity star spotter. Since joining the airline she's already taken stars from the world of sport, pop and television to foreign climes. "Ever since I was a little girl I was fascinated by air stewardesses and always dreamed that one day I might be one. I can't believe my luck," said the 20-year-old from Station Road.
"I love the variety. Last week we were in Goa, which is fabulous. I've also been lucky enough to meet a number of celebrities including Ronan Keating and Roy Keane."
